The compact ROS-based learning platform is a fully functional educational robot designed for beginners and advanced learners exploring robotics, AI vision, and autonomous navigation. It uses a dual-controller structure combining Arduino for motion control and ESP32 for wireless communication, allowing smooth performance and real-time ROS data transmission.
The robot is equipped with Mecanum wheels that enable omni-directional movement, making it ideal for confined classroom environments or indoor navigation experiments. Students can study vector kinematics and implement PID control to achieve precision steering and speed stability. The integrated LiDAR and IMU sensors provide accurate spatial awareness, enabling SLAM mapping, localization, and obstacle avoidance within the ROS environment.
Through Python and C++ programming in ROS 1, learners can publish and subscribe to topics, run navigation nodes, and visualize robot motion in RViz and Gazebo. The platform includes preloaded examples for path planning, autonomous exploration, and object tracking. The onboard camera supports AI-based computer vision functions such as color detection, face tracking, and motion recognition, helping students bridge theory and application.
The open-source hardware design encourages modular expansion — users can connect ultrasonic sensors, robotic arms, or IoT modules to explore advanced integration between AI and embedded systems. The durable aluminum chassis and high-precision motors ensure reliable long-term use for labs and academic settings.
By combining compact size, high performance, and full ROS compatibility, this robot gives students a hands-on understanding of how intelligent systems perceive, analyze, and move autonomously.
